Avid mountain climbers would not miss the chance to scale Mount Tahan, the highest mountain in Peninsular Malaysia, located within Taman Negara. A portion of the area now constituting the park was established in 1925 as a game reserve, which in 1938 was redesignated King George V National Park. Two decades ago, the western end of the Taman Negara national park supported the densest population of tigers in Malaysia, with nearly two individuals per hundred square kilometres of forest. Category : Animals of Taman Negara National Park With the Javanese and Balinese subspecies long gone, the Malayan tiger is the most threatened tiger subspecies, with probably less than 200 left in the wild. Despite this dire situation, Malaysia, with 44 percent of its peninsula still covered in forest, has the potential to pull off one of the greatest recoveries in tiger range. Bako contains almost every type of plant life found in Borneo, with over 25 distinct types of vegetation from seven complete ecosystems: beach vegetation, cliff vegetation, kerangas or heath forest, mangrove forest, mixed dipterocarp forest, padang or grasslands vegetation and peat swamp forest. Bako's nocturnal creatures include the colugo, pangolin, mousedeer, various species of fruit-eating and insect-eating bats, tarsier, slow loris and palm civet. Kenyirs first Zero Snare Year corresponds with the outbreak of COVID-19 and significant enhanced movement control measures enacted by the Government of Malaysia and other ASEAN nations. Poachers in this area are so elusive theyre known as Ghosts of the Forest. Many of these poachers are international, who come into Malaysia to hunt wildlife, then slip back over the border. Taman Negara in Malaysia: A Walk on the Wild Side - Go World Travel Gangs spend months inside the forest on poaching expeditions: deploying steel cable snares that target wildlife, especially large mammals. Dr. Goodrich called these deep forest counter-poaching operations a game of cat and mouse, pitting the tracking skills of the patrol team against the wiles of a gang. Further, he describes how it can take weeks to locate a poaching gang in the deep forest and days more to extract arrested offenders.
